The future price trajectory of WTI oil remains uncertain due to fluctuating global demand, geopolitical tensions, and production policies. Over the next two years, various factors could push oil prices to significantly lower levels, impacting energy markets and economies worldwide.
Multiple thresholds define this event, each specifying a distinct price point below which the market resolves to Yes. The event resolves if, at any time between issuance and August 31, 2026, the minimum price of WTI front-month settle prices reported by ICE falls below any of the specified thresholds, ranging incrementally from $75.49 to $65.99. Each rule corresponds to a specific price ceiling, with the market resolving to Yes if the price dips below that ceiling. The outcome is determined by the lowest price observed during the period, with no requirement for sustained periods at those levels.

Several signals could shift this market before resolution, including major supply disruptions, unexpected inventory draws, policy changes from oil-producing nations, or shifts in global demand due to economic cycles. Geopolitical tensions, technological breakthroughs in energy storage or alternatives, and seasonal demand patterns also play a role. Any release that meaningfully alters the supply-demand balance may cause rapid re-pricing, so traders should watch energy reports, policy announcements, and macro-economic indicators closely.
